I agree with SpeediePHATT
You should only need to adjust your droop if you fit differant diameter wheels (eg. when foam tyres wear down). Using th kit setting of 5mm droop for the rear based with a 65 dia wheel, then changing to 61mm dia wheels you would need to go from 5mm droop to 3mm. Then control the ride height with the shock spring adjust nut.

Guys;
No matter what brand/type of Car, Tire size will NOT effect droop.
Only the ride height will change if the Tire diameter is changed, droop will not be effected. Changing to stiffer/softer springs will effect ride height, but if returned to the original setting, will not have an impact on droop.
If the Racer then decides to change/restore ride height after a Tire change, then droop should be checked and re-adjusted to keep the same settings.
Ride height adjustments will effect the total amount of droop, but droop settings should NOT effect the ride height.

If you use a droop guage then you wont see it. But if you measure your droop using a ride height guage and measuring up travel then you will see the difference. I think most pro drivers have stopped using droop guages and are using ride height guages now.

Droop by the arm, and actual chassis droop are two totally different numbers. Setting droop by the arm is usually fine for rubber tire, and or getting the car squared up on all 4 corners, but after that, you should use actual droop, unless you are using rubber tires since the diameter doesn't change.
To measure actual chassis droop, measure your ride height, then lift the chassis with a hex driver, or other tool until the wheels are about to lift off the setup board ( or other perfectly flat surface ). Re-measure ride height. The difference between your actual ride height, and the ride height while lifting the chassis is your actual chassis droop.
